USE
是 MySQL 数据库中的一个命令,用于选择并切换到指定的数据库。在执行 SQL 查询之前,通常需要先使用 USE
命令来指定要操作的数据库。
USE
命令切换到特定数据库后,后续的所有 SQL 命令都会默认针对该数据库执行,无需在每个查询中重复指定数据库名。USE
命令可以减少输入量,提高操作效率。USE
命令本身没有类型之分,它是一个简单的命令,用于切换数据库。
USE
命令来切换到特定的数据库,以便执行一系列相关的 SQL 操作。USE
命令后,查询仍然针对错误的数据库原因:
USE
命令之前已经打开了一个会话,并且该会话已经针对某个数据库进行了操作。USE
命令时出现了语法错误或权限问题。解决方法:
SELECT DATABASE();
命令查看当前会话所针对的数据库,确认是否已成功切换。USE
命令的语法正确,并且当前用户具有切换到目标数据库的权限。-- 切换到名为 'mydatabase' 的数据库
USE mydatabase;
-- 查看当前数据库
SELECT DATABASE();
请注意,在执行任何数据库操作之前,请确保已备份重要数据,并谨慎操作以避免数据丢失或损坏。
领取专属 10元无门槛券
手把手带您无忧上云